HENCH MAFIA cover HENCH MAFIA by Comethazine

This track is a bold declaration of power and dominance, with Comethazine aligning himself with the 'Hench Mafia'. He depicts a ruthless world where survival depends on being tough and merciless. The lyrics suggest that he doesn't shy away from violence, even against those who betray him. He also expresses his material success through expensive clothes and his preference for high-quality women. The repeated line "But the Lord cannot save you" underscores the harsh reality of this world, where divine intervention seems unlikely. Walk cover Walk by Comethazine

This track is a candid portrayal of the artist's self-assurance and his readiness to confront anyone who challenges him. Comethazine uses graphic language to depict his willingness to resort to violence if provoked, a common theme in the hardcore rap genre. The repeated phrase "I walk around like dat nigga" emphasizes his confidence and dominance. Meanwhile, references to high-value items like diamonds (VV, bust down) and a Cuban link chain serve as symbols of his success in the music industry.
